Congratulations to Kimball’s senior post, Jed Spaulding, who surpassed 1,000 career rebounds at Sauk Centre on Feb. 17. Entering the non-conference tilt, Spaulding needed 5 rebounds to reach this unprecedented milestone. Spaulding tallied 10 points and 7 rebounds in the tough 47-63 loss. Record Breaker!!!!
Hope Kuechle broke the Kimball single season assist record last night, when she passed to Isabelle Schmitz for a three point field goal in the first half giving her 165 assists on the season, breaking the old mark of 164 by Melanie (Marquardt) Knaus during the 2001-2002 season.
